RUNNER_CONNECTED¶
RUNNER_CONNECTED
Инициатор: RMS
Получатель: RMC
Описание:
событие возникает, когда к агенту подключается ранер
{
"type" : "RUNNER_CONNECTED",
"apiVersion" : "API_V1",
"agentUuid" : "6A0BF232-FEB0-4F0B-8DDC-FC2D30393D11", // агент, к которому подключился ранерб
"date" : "" // дата подключения
"user" : "ITCORP\agent" // УЗ под которой запущен ранер
"software" : {
"telegram" : "1.0.6",
"icq" : "4.8.9"
}
}
RunnerConnected.proto
syntax = "proto3";
package Robin.Protocol.Orchestrator.Messages.API.v2;
import "google/protobuf/timestamp.proto";
message RunnerConnected {
string type = 1; // "RUNNER_CONNECTED"
string apiVersion = 2;
string agentUuid = 3; // уникальный универсальный идентификатор агента (БД)
google.protobuf.Timestamp date = 4; // дата запуска ранера в формате ISO 8601
string user = 5; // УЗ пользователя, под которым запущен агент
map<string, string> software = 6; // список программных характеристик сервера в формате key/value, на котором запущен агент
}